Watched some good movies this weekend

So I recently needed some me time, so I decided to watch some movies that I have wanted to see. First I started off my weekend watching The Announcement on Netflix. I dare someone to watch that movie and not shed a tear by the end. What a GREAT ballplayer Magic was and wow what an inspirational and eye opening story. Imagine if he and Jordan would have had more years playing against eachother.

I then watched Eight Men Out. About the Blacksox Scandal. I learned a lot about this whole event at Ohio University while getting my Sports Administration Degree. Another great movie and man what a sad story for the players who werent involved. Didnt know Shoeless Joe couldnt read. He and Buck Weaver really got hosed on the whole deal.

Blue Chips...What a great movie that is. Ive seen it before, But man why did it take me so long to watch it again. Such a great movie. And just in time for basketball recruiting. To give Jermaine Lawrence a tractor and $30,000 cash or not? haha, but seriously another great movie.

I wanted to get some comedy in the mix so I went back in the time machine and watched Wet Hot American Summer. I had never seen that movie before but had heard great things. And boy were they right. Did you ever notice who all was in that cast? its loaded. I also noticed all of those characters were also in a TV series called Wainy Days and a Movie called The Baxter. I had never heard of these 2 before, but now im intrigued.

The last movie I watched this weekend was Django Unchained and WOW. I didnt know what to expect honestly. I knew it was 2 hours and 45 minutes long and I am not one who likes watching movies in the theaters all that much. But I must say, there was not a second during this movie that I thought a scene was dragging on too long. But then again its a Tarantino movie and I absolutely love his work. Probably the one of the best movies I have ever seen.

Also anyone seen Hell On wheels? What a great show. AMC sure knows what they are doing. They have the best shows on TV right now

Re: Watched some good movies this weekend

Wet Hot is one of my all-time favorites. "You're doin' it, man! You're saving those kids! Oh...Oh wow! You did it! You saved them!"

David Wain, Michael Showalter, Michael Ian Black, Ken Marino, Paul Rudd, Bradley Cooper, Janine Garofalo, Elizabeth Banks, Jo Lo Truglio -- you might not recognize the names, but you know the faces. Check out "The State" -- a sketch comedy series from the mid-90s. You should also check out Children's Hospital on Adult Swim, Netflix, or DVD. It shares most of the same sensibilities (and some of the same cast) as Wet Hot.

Django Unchained was amazing. The first hour was brilliant, and the rest of the movie was nearly as good as the first half.
